How to Support Glucose Levels Naturally Without Major Lifestyle Changes

Jordan Russell April 14, 2026 4 minutes read

Maintaining healthy glucose levels is essential for overall well-being, and many people are increasingly looking for natural solutions to support their blood sugar levels without undergoing major lifestyle changes. While a complete overhaul of diet and exercise routines can be helpful, there are simpler adjustments that can be made to incorporate natural methods for blood sugar management.

One of the most effective ways to maintain balanced glucose levels is through dietary choices. Adding certain foods to your diet can result in significant improvements without the need for complicated meal plans. For example, incorporating more fiber-rich foods like whole grains, legumes, fruits, and vegetables can slow the absorption of sugar and help manage insulin response. Whole foods, such as oats and quinoa, not only provide necessary nutrients but also support steady energy levels throughout the day.

Another helpful strategy is to monitor portion sizes. It’s not always about eliminating your favorite foods; rather, controlling how much you consume can have considerable effects on blood sugar levels. Little tweaks, such as using smaller plates or measuring out servings, can make a difference in maintaining balanced glucose levels.

Staying hydrated is also a simple yet powerful component in supporting glucose levels. Water is necessary for proper digestion and can aid in the efficient transportation of glucose in the bloodstream. Adequate hydration can promote optimal metabolic functioning, and sometimes increasing your water intake can help prevent spikes in blood sugar that occur due to dehydration.

Adding specific supplements can offer a natural approach without needing to change your existing routine dramatically. For instance, certain herbal supplements like berberine, cinnamon, and chromium have been shown to assist in supporting healthy glucose levels. When selecting supplements, it’s vital to do thorough research and consult with a healthcare professional to ensure they suit your individual needs.

Increasing physical activity doesn’t always require committing to a new gym membership or intensive workout regimen. Instead, consider small changes to your daily routine that incorporate movement more naturally. Simple activities like walking in the park, using the stairs instead of the elevator, or engaging in light stretching during breaks can enhance insulin sensitivity and promote better glucose management without a significant time commitment.

Sleep is another critical influence on glucose regulation. Quality sleep helps your body recover and maintain hormonal balance, which is vital for managing insulin effectively. If you’re struggling with sleep, consider implementing a nighttime routine that promotes relaxation. Simple activities like reading, meditating, or practicing deep breathing can help ensure you get the rest you need.

Stress management plays a pivotal role in balancing glucose levels too. High stress can lead to elevated cortisol levels, which may disrupt blood sugar control. Try to integrate relaxing activities into your everyday life, such as yoga, mindfulness, or spending time in nature. A few moments set aside for mindfulness each day can make a significant impact on stress levels and, consequently, on glucose management.

Lastly, staying informed about your glucose levels is essential. Utilize tools like glucose monitoring systems, whether through traditional finger-pricking methods or continuous glucose monitors, to get instant feedback on how your body responds to different foods and activities. This information can help you make informed decisions that lead to better glycemic control over time.

In summary, there are numerous ways to support glucose levels naturally without making monumental lifestyle changes. From dietary tweaks and mindful hydration to incorporating gentle exercises and managing stress, these small yet effective strategies can lead to healthier glucose levels.
